Landscape Design

Revitalize your outdoor space with our free landscape design workshop! This class will provide a guided approach to creating a functional design plan for your garden, yard, or homestead without the requirement for specialized tools or knowledge. Explore essential topics like site analysis, design basics, and selecting plants to customize your design effortlessly. Seize the chance to enhance your outdoor area with expert assistance.

Northeast Craft Workshop

The 2024 Northeast Craft Workshop at the Vernon G. James Research & Extension Center will be held May 14th and 15th, 2024.  Sign up to explore a variety of crafts from basketry to yo-yo quilt squares!  The workshops are designed for and open to everyone and anyone interested in learning a craft from hobbyists, adult or youth groups, craft teachers, and small business persons.  Registration is open now!
